About Digras village is known for godess Kalinka Mata(Marathi- कालिंका माता). Kalinka Devi (trans godess) is diety of 'Kasar' Society in India mainly in State of Maharashtra. Digras is a village in parali v. Dist Beed. In Digras Kalinka Devi Mandir (temple)is very famous to his great history and stories. Location
Digras is located in the northeastern part of Beed district on the border of Beed-Parbhani districts in Maharashtra and in the western part of India. The river Godavari flows through Digras. Godavari river is the largest river in Maharashtra and also the fourth largest river in India.

Economy
Agriculture is a primary occupation in village,95% of the population is indirectly dependent on agriculture. 50% of the population owns land and 30% is sugarcane workers and 20% is engaged in labor, agricultural aid and many other jobs.

Tourism
Digras has Kalinka Devi, Hanuman Temple, Khandoba and many other temples.
The river Godavari also helps to create a nice view. Every year many devotees visit the temple of 'Kalinkadevi', especially the 'Kasar' community, Because 'kalinkadevi' is the deity of the 'kasar' community.

Demographics
Population Digras is very small village with estimated 1501 population in 2022.

Transportation
Nearby Airport- Latur airport(120km)
Nearby railway station- Parli Vaijnath railway station (45km)
Nearby bus stand- Majalgaon ST Bus stand (24km)
